Designed for the active traveler, SPORTOUR offers a sleek design with enough packing and carrying options for any destination. Whether you are looking for an outdoor adventure or a quick overnight trip, High Sierra’s SPORTOUR collection is one of the perfect travel companion.
Specially built-in, high density lightweight structure.
Large main compartment with book-style opening.
Zippered divider panel, between upper and lower compartment.
Four convenient grab handles on the top, bottom, and sides.
Interior clothing hold down straps.
Adjustable exterior compression straps.
Zippered front pocket.
Corner mounted wheeled.
Recessed, telescoping handle system.

Material Definition
Is a man-made fiber produced by the polymerization of the product formed when an alcohol and organic acid react. Loosely defined, denier (D) refers to yarn size: the larger the denier, the bigger the yarn.
